Welimada

From Wikipedia, the free encyclopedia

Welimada is a city in the Badulla District of the Uva Province of Sri Lanka.[1][2]

[edit] References

  1. ^ Falling Rain Genomics, Inc., Welimada, Sri Lanka
  2. ^ Mahaweli Authority of Sri Lanka, Population by Divisional Secretary's Divisions (In Mahaweli Basin)

[edit] External links